Located in the historic city of Valletta, the Grand Hotel Excelsior offers a luxurious resort experience in the Republic of Malta. This hotel is an ideal location for those seeking a high standard of accommodation, in a perfect setting with stunning sea views.
Why should you choose Resort


Choosing the Grand Hotel Excelsior for your stay in Valletta means choosing a luxurious resort experience in a great location. The hotel offers a high standard of accommodation throughout, with a wide range of facilities. The location is perfect, overlooking the sea and close to all the main attractions of Valletta. The hotel offers a relaxed and welcoming environment, with friendly staff ensuring you have a memorable experience. The Grand Hotel Excelsior is an ideal choice for your holiday in Malta.
Top Things to Do Near in Grand Hotel Excelsior
Staying at the Grand Hotel Excelsior places you within easy reach of all of Valletta’s main attractions. St John’s Co-Cathedral is just a short walk from the hotel, as is the Grand Master’s Palace. The Upper and Lower Barrakka Gardens offer spectacular views of the Grand Harbour. The many museums and other historical sites of the city are also close by. This hotel is perfectly placed for those wishing to explore all that Valletta has to offer.
Destinations and Beaches Near the Hotel Grand Hotel Excelsior
Valletta is not a coastal resort, but the Grand Hotel Excelsior is ideally located to access the beaches and other coastal areas of Malta. A short ferry trip will take you to Sliema, and its beautiful rocky coastline. You can also easily access many other coastal areas of Malta, by taking a short bus ride. Boat trips are also available from the harbour, providing an opportunity to view the coastline from the sea. The Grand Hotel Excelsior is a great base from which to explore the coast of Malta, whilst also enjoying the historic city of Valletta.
Review
Our stay at the Grand Hotel Excelsior was exceptional. The hotel is in a stunning location, overlooking the harbour, and within easy reach of the main attractions of Valletta. The hotel is beautifully decorated, with a high standard of accommodation throughout. The facilities are amazing and the staff were incredibly helpful, friendly and attentive. I would highly recommend the Grand Hotel Excelsior to anyone visiting Malta.